Abstract

본 고안은 입체 카메라로 촬영한 한쌍의 사진을 양면으로 나란하게 부착 또는 인쇄하여 사진과 렌즈 사이를 초점거리로 조정하면서 양면사진을 좌우 두눈으로 보면 입체사진이 3차원 입체사진으로 투시하여 볼수 있도록 되며 특히 본 고안은 상단절곡부와 하단절곡부를 이용하여 투시판과 지지판을 앞면과, 뒷면으로 90°∼ 180°자유자재로 절곡하여, 앞면과 뒷면에 부착 또는 인쇄된 입체사진을 번갈아 가면서 입체 현상을 감상할 수 있도록 한 것이다.The present invention attaches or prints a pair of photographs taken by a stereoscopic camera side by side on both sides to adjust the focal length between the photo and the lens while viewing the two-sided photograph from the left and right. In particular, the present invention by bending the viewing plate and the support plate to the front and back, using 90 ° to 180 ° free material by using the upper bent portion and the lower bent, alternating the three-dimensional image attached or printed on the front and back alternately three-dimensional phenomenon It was made to appreciate.

양면투시용 입체 투시기{BITH SEINSE STEREO SCOPE}Stereoscopic Perspective for Double Sided Perspectives {BITH SEINSE STEREO SCOPE}

본 고안은 입체카메라로 입체 촬영한 한쌍의 사진을 단일 낮장으로 된 입체투시기에 앞,뒤 양면으로 나란하게 부착 또는 인쇄하여 사진과 렌즈사이를 초점거리로 조정하면서 앞,뒤 양면으로 앞,뒤 양면사진을 3차원 입체현상으로 투시하여 볼수 있도록 하여 이중기능, 이중효과를 내는 양면투시용 입체투시기 에 관한 것이다.The present invention attaches or prints a pair of photographs taken with a stereoscopic camera on a single-dimensional stereoscopic perspective side by side in front and rear sides, and adjusts the focal length between the photo and the lens to adjust the focal length. The present invention relates to a stereoscopic perspective for double-sided projection that has a dual function and a dual effect by allowing a user to see a photograph in a three-dimensional stereoscopic phenomenon.

종래에 본 출원인이 고안한 [실용신안등록 제 7332호(케이스를 겸한 입체투시기), 실용신안등록 제9046호(허상방지용 입체투시기)]에 있어서는 절곡부를 내측으로 만 형성하여 항상 내측에 부착된 사진만을 감상해야만 했고, 단일 낮장 입체 투시기의 뒷면에다 또다른 입체사진을 부착 또는 인쇄하여 볼 수는 없는 문제점이 있었다.Conventionally, in the [Utility Model Registration No. 7332 (Dimensional Case with Case) and Utility Model Registration No. 9046 (Dimensional Perspective for Injury), which is designed by the present applicant, the bent portion is formed only on the inside to always be attached to the inside. Had to appreciate the bay, there was a problem that you can not attach or print another three-dimensional picture on the back of the single low-dimensional stereoscopic vision.

즉 따라서 한쌍의 렌즈로서 앞면과 뒷면의 입체사진을 즉석에서 동시에 감상할 수 있는 기능이 없었던 것이다.In other words, as a pair of lenses, the front and back three-dimensional photographs did not have the ability to instantly view at the same time.

본 고안은 상기와 같은 문제점을 해소할수 있도록, 단일 낮장으로된 입체 투시기의 상단절곡부와 하단절곡부를 이용하여 투시판과 지지판을 앞면과 정반대편의 뒷면으로 절곡하여 앞면과 뒷면에 인쇄 또는 부착된 입체사진을 번갈아 가면서 실물과 똑같은 입체적으로 감상할 수있도록 한 것이다.The present invention is to solve the problems as described above, by using the upper bent portion and the lower bent portion of the three-dimensional fluoroscopy as a single low bend to the front and back of the opposite side of the front side and the opposite side is printed or attached to the front and back By alternating photographs, they were able to enjoy the same three-dimensional appearance as the real thing.

도 1은 본 고안의 사시도이고, 도 2는 본 고안을 뒤집어 보인 사시도이며, 도 3은 본 고안의 사용상태의 사시도를 보인 것이며, 도 4는 본 고안을 다른 실시예의 사시도를 나타낸 것이다.1 is a perspective view of the present invention, Figure 2 is a perspective view of the present invention upside down, Figure 3 is a perspective view of the use state of the present invention, Figure 4 shows a perspective view of another embodiment of the present invention.

상기 도면에서와 같이 단일 낮장으로 된 지지판(10)의 상부와 하부에 상단절곡부(40)와 하단절곡부(50)를 90°∼180°로 자유자재 앞뒤로 회전할 수 있도록 형성하며 투시판(20)에는 투시구멍(21)을 형성하여 그 위로 렌즈(60)를 부착하였으며 지지판(10)의 하단으로는 앞뒤 양면으로 입체사진(31)이 인쇄된 사진판(30)을 형성하여 앞뒤 양면으로 입체사진을 투시할 수 있도록 하여서 된 것이다.As shown in the drawing, the upper bent portion 40 and the lower bent portion 50 are formed to rotate freely back and forth at 90 ° to 180 ° on the upper and lower portions of the support plate 10 made of a single low-profile plate. 20) formed a viewing hole 21 to attach the lens 60 thereon, and to the bottom of the support plate 10 to form a photographic plate 30 printed with a three-dimensional photograph 31 on both sides of the front and rear both sides. It was intended to be able to see stereoscopic pictures.

이와 같이 형성된 입체투시기는 상단절곡부(40)와 하단절곡부(50)에 의하여 지지판(10)을 중심으로 내측과 외측으로 절곡 90°∼180°자유자재로 회전이 가능하여 사진판(30)에 양면으로 인쇄된 입체사진(31)을 번갈아 가면서 즉석에서 감상할 수 있는 것이다.The stereoscopic projections formed as described above may be rotated to 90 ° to 180 ° freely by the upper bent portion 40 and the lower bent portion 50 to be rotated inward and outward with respect to the support plate 10. The three-dimensional photograph 31 printed on both sides in alternately to be able to appreciate instantly.

또한 도 4에 나타낸 바와 같이 별도의 사진이 인쇄된 다수개의 사진판(30)을 하단절곡부(50) 내,외측으로 부착하여 한 개의 입체투시기로 여러종류의 입체사진(31)을 번갈아가면서 감상할 수 있도록 한 것이다.In addition, as shown in FIG. 4, a plurality of photographic plates 30 printed with separate photographs are attached to the inside and the outside of the lower bent portion 50 to alternately view various types of three-dimensional photographs 31 by one stereoscopic projection. It is to be done.

이와 같이 지지판의 상단과 하단으로 양방향으로 절곡되는 상단절곡부와 하단절곡부를 형성하여 입체사진이 양면으로 인쇄 또는 부착된 사진판을 한자리에서 투시판과 사진판을 90°∼180°회전시켜 앞면과 뒷면의 입체사진을 번갈아 가면서 실물과 똑같이 3차원으로 감상할 수 있는 것이며 또한 다수개의 입체사진이 인쇄된 사진판을 부착하여 넘겨가면서 입체사진을 감상할 수 있는 매우 용이한 것이다.As such, the upper and lower bends bent in both directions to the top and bottom of the support plate are formed to rotate the viewing plate and the photo plate 90 ° to 180 ° in one place with the three-dimensional photograph printed or attached to both sides. By alternating the three-dimensional picture on the back, it can be viewed in three dimensions like the real thing, and it is very easy to enjoy the three-dimensional picture while attaching a number of three-dimensional pictures printed on the board.
